11.21 Operation with a PLC

The INSYS Modem 56k AC/DC 4.2 can be operated at a programmable logic
controller. Settings recommended by INSYS for a INSYS Modem 56k AC/DC 4.2,
which is used at the PC to communicate with the PLCs, are available for certain
controllers. The respective configuration files can be found under http://www.insys-
tec.de/en/en/plc/ or in „Configuration for PLC" section of the CD delivered with the
unit.
Configuration with HSComm
You may load setting files into HSComm under the menu item „PLC"
(Figure 7: HSComm Modem - Modem, Seite 36, position 10). Moreover,
you can store settings for the PLC to a file. You can send these settings
can to the INSYS Modem 56k AC/DC 4.2 then.
Configuration with AT commands
You can also perform these settings with
AT commands. The settings depend on you
PLC and cannot be given here generally
therefore.
